drm/amdgpu: Use DC by default on SI dGPUs

Now that DC supports analog connectors, it has reached feature
parity with the legacy non-DC display driver on SI dGPUs.
Use the DC display driver by default on SI dGPUs, unless it is
explicitly disabled using the amdgpu.dc=0 module parameter.

DC brings proper support for DP/HDMI audio, DP MST,
10-bit colors, some HDR features, atomic modesetting, etc.

Also clarify the comment about what is missing to have full
DC support for CIK APUs.
